| Product Overview |
The Mini Electric Chick Brooder is a compact low-energy heating unit designed for newly hatched chicks, ducklings, poults and other young poultry. The heated underside creates a protected warm zone that allows birds to gather beneath the brooder in a natural manner similar to sheltering under a mother hen. Unlike conventional high-wattage heat lamps, the brooder concentrates warmth close to the birds rather than attempting to heat the entire brooding room. This localized heating concept can reduce electrical consumption while allowing chicks to move freely between warm and cooler areas according to their comfort. Its compact footprint makes the unit suitable for small brooder pens, hatcheries, breeder facilities, research farms and poultry equipment projects requiring localized chick heating. | Working Principle |
Electrical energy powers the internal heating element, which transfers heat to the underside of the brooder panel. The warmed surface then provides gentle radiant and close-range thermal energy to chicks positioned beneath it. The unit does not need to maintain the entire room at brooding temperature. Instead, it creates a localized warm shelter while leaving surrounding space cooler so chicks can regulate their own comfort by moving in or out of the heated zone. As birds grow, the four support legs are raised to increase the clearance between the floor and warming panel. Different leg heights can also create a slight slope, allowing birds of different sizes to find a suitable position beneath the same heater. Correct brooder adjustment is normally confirmed by bird behavior: comfortable chicks distribute themselves naturally beneath and around the heater without excessive crowding or persistent avoidance. |

| Product FAQ |
Q1: What is a mini electric chick brooder? It is a compact electric heating panel that creates a warm sheltered area for newly hatched chicks and other young poultry. Q2: How many chicks can it accommodate? Capacity depends on panel size, chick age and ambient temperature. Comparable compact brooders can accommodate approximately 20 newly hatched chicks. Q3: Why use low-voltage heating? A low-voltage heating panel can reduce electrical risk around chicks and bedding when used with the specified transformer and installation method. Q4: Does it produce light? The heating panel does not require continuous bright brooding light, allowing a more natural day and night lighting program. Q5: Can the height be adjusted? Yes. Four adjustable legs allow the working height to increase as chicks grow. Q6: Can one side be lower than the other? Yes. Compatible models allow different leg heights so smaller and larger chicks can select suitable clearance beneath the same panel. Q7: Can it replace a heat lamp? For suitable indoor brooding conditions, a correctly sized heating plate can provide localized chick warmth without a conventional high-wattage brooder lamp.
